#cc798c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c798c is composed of 80% red, 47.5%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.7% magenta, 31.4%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 346.3 degrees, a saturation of 44.9% and a lightness of 63.7%. #cc798c color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2ff with #990019.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#cc798c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080304 is the darkest color, while #fdf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c798c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a89d9f is the less saturated color, while #fe4771 is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#cc798c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#949494 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9f8f92 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#97969d Protanopia 1% of men
  • #a8928d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#cd818a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#aa8b97 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#b5888c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#cd7e8a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
